Turner & Townsend is a global professional services company with over 22,000 people in more than 60 countries.

Working with our clients across real estate, infrastructure, energy and natural resources, we transform together delivering outcomes that improve people’s lives. Working in partnership makes it possible to deliver the world’s most impactful projects and programmes as we turn challenge into opportunity and complexity into success.

Our capabilities include programme, project, cost, asset and commercial management, controls and performance, procurement and supply chain, net zero and digital solutions.

We are majority-owned by CBRE Group, Inc., the world’s largest commercial real estate services and investment firm, with our partners holding a significant minority interest. Turner & Townsend and CBRE work together to provide clients with the premier programme, project and cost management offering in markets around the world.

Job Description

As a Project Manager/Senior Project Manager, you will be responsible for the successful delivery of client projects, ensuring minimal disruption to operations and adherence to safety standards.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Project Delivery – Deliver projects across varied scopes and disciplines, meeting agreed success criteria.
  • Scope Development – Define project scope and assist with business case preparation and funding approvals.
  • Stakeholder Coordination – Engage with all relevant parties to capture inputs, restrictions, approvals and requirements.
  • Procurement Management – Manage tender preparation, bid analysis, and contract awards for consultants and contractors.
  • Contract Administration – Ensure compliance with contract terms, process payments, and manage changes.
  • Construction Oversight – Control site activities for safe and compliant delivery in collaboration with consultants and safety advisors.
  • Risk Management – Identify and mitigate project risks to minimize issues.
  • Quality Assurance – Maintain quality standards across design and construction phases.

Qualifications

  • Design and Construction Experience – Proven track record in designing and delivering construction projects, especially within the water sector.
  • Technical Knowledge – Understanding of waste water treatment plant + systems.
  • Contract Expertise – Skilled in contractor management and contract administration. NEC.
  • Project Management – Ability to manage multiple projects concurrently across all lifecycle stages.
  • Stakeholder Engagement – Strong communication and consultation skills.
  • Software Skills – Proficiency in MS Project and Microsoft 365 Apps.
  • Independence – Ability to work efficiently with minimal supervision.

What you need to know about the Sydney Tech Scene

From opera to comedy shows, the Sydney Opera House hosts more than 1,600 performances a year, yet its entertainment sector isn't the only one taking center stage. The city's tech sector has earned a reputation as one of the fastest-growing in the region. More specifically, its IT sector stands out as the country's third-largest, growing at twice the rate of overall employment in the past decade as businesses continue to digitize their operations to stay competitive.
